This role is to act as the liaison between our customers and service technicians and be the face of the business when customers come in for service and repair.

Your responsibilities will include:

  • Communicating with customers regarding their vehicle needs.
  • Maintaining positive relationships with customers to ensure repeat and return custom.
  • Using online bookings, phone calls, and in-person interactions to schedule and book appointments, vehicle drop-offs, and vehicle pick-ups with customers, using our in-hours and manufacturer systems and processes.
  • Keeping customers updated about the status of their vehicle through the workshop.
  • Liaising with your technician colleagues about vehicle statuses and ensuring that vehicles will be ready for customer on time.

Practice Active Listening

During the interview, demonstrate your active listening skills. When asked questions, take a moment to think before responding, and make sure to address the interviewer’s points directly. This will highlight your ability to understand customer needs, which is crucial for a Service Advisor.

Showcase Your Communication Skills

Prepare examples from your past experiences where you successfully communicated with customers or resolved issues.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ers. This will help you convey your ability to maintain positive relationships with customers, a key aspect of the role.
